Malaysia

According to data from China's Ministry of Foreign Affairs, the bilateral trade value between China and Malaysia surged 13 percent year-on-year to top over $108.6 billion in 2018, making China the largest trade partner of Malaysia for 10 years in a row.

Frozen Musang King Durian with shells, which were displayed at last year's CIIE, were officially exported to China in June this year. Apart from durian, Malaysian companies also bring coffee, tea, coconut milk and nutrition products to this year's CIIE.
